WebMay 1, 2012 · This paper addresses the question of how and why the major Dutch multinationals were able to regain their property, and then grow so luxuriantly in the FRG. It shows that historical continuities and path dependence played a key role in this, alongside favourable market conditions after the war.

WebA Dutch-owned multinational is a company under Dutch control with subsidiaries (majority interests) abroad. A foreign-owned multinational is a subsidiary located in the Netherlands that is ultimately controlled from abroad.
